I have a question on the sleep stages.
Me and my girlfriend do both have a charge 2. She can look into her sleep stages on her galaxy s7 (android 7).
Unfortunately for me I am not able to look into it, I have a HTC ONE M8 with android 6.
Has this to do with the Android version?
If not why am I not able to get my sleep stages?
I have enabled it in the settings, I have restarted my phone multiple times and made sure the app and firmware are updated.
Any ideas?

Hi @Edderward,
I don't think there's anything you can do on your end. The sleep stages are being rolled out in waves, so it's quite possible she has received the update and you are still awaiting it.
I would just check to make sure you're running the most current version of the android app, and check if your particular tracker had a firmware update recently (my Charge 2 did not but I believe the Blaze did).
Other than that, it's just a waiting game, and I'm sure you'll wake up one of these mornings soon to find the new sleep stages. Hope this helps.
